Airport Citizen

Posted on July 8, 2009 at 7:04pm 5 Comments

Watch the moon rise over the tarmac, feeling very alone. Yawn and blink into the sunrise through smoked glass, coffee and diesel a heavy morning perfume.

Queue, shuffle; hurry, now. . . wait.

Faces and conversations are a swirling blur but location is a three letter code. Consider the daydreams carried through this place.

In the rush of being place-less yet always moving towards, origins are forgotten and only destinations matter.
